- 博客(9)
- 资源 (3)
- 收藏
- 关注
原创 UIView常用属性、方法和动画
UIView的显示位置:将一个UIView显示在最前面只需要调用其父视图的 bringSubviewToFront()方法。将一个UIView层推送到背后只需要调用其父视图的 sendSubviewToBack()方法。
2015-04-20 13:51:50 535
原创 IOS页面间传值
委托代理(delegate)实现页面传值委托是指给一个对象提供机会对另一对象中的变化做出反应或者相应另一个对象的行为。其基本思想是协同解决问题。在程序中:一般情况下1.委托需要做的工作有: 1.1定义协议与方法 1.2声明委托变量 1.3设置代理 1.4通过委托变量调用委托方法2.代理需要做的工作有:
2015-04-20 11:38:13 435
原创 事件拦截器hitTest:withEvent
一、系统是怎么找到第一响应者的? --只通过UIView及其子类查找0 调用根视图的hitTtest:withEvent,其的执行过程如下:Ie calls pointInside:withEvent:of selfIf the return is NO, hitTest:withEvent: returns nil . the end of the story.If
2015-04-14 10:07:01 2490
转载 事件监听处理
一、事件处理简单介绍说明:ios中的事件在用户使用app过程中,会产生各种各样的事件 ,iOS中的事件可以分为3大类型 :1.响应者对象在iOS中不是任何对象都能处理事件,只有继承了UIResponder的对象才能接收并处理事件。我们称之为“响应者对象”UIApplication、UIViewController、UIVi
2015-04-14 10:02:37 569
转载 UITableView详解
在iOS开发中UITableView可以说是使用最广泛的控件,我们平时使用的软件中到处都可以看到它的影子,类似于微信、QQ、新浪微博等软件基本上随处都是UITableView。当然它的广泛使用自然离不开它强大的功能,今天这篇文章将针对UITableView重点展开讨论。今天的主要内容包括:基本介绍UITableView有两种风格:UITableViewStylePlain和UITa
2015-04-10 17:35:48 468
原创 CollectionView实现瀑布流
CollectionViewFlowLayout implement the Waterfall EffectEffects InstallationFlickerNumber is available through CocoaPods, to install it simply add the following line to your Podfile:pod
2015-04-10 09:23:01 955
转载 NSNumber
在Objective-c中有int的数据类型,那为什么还要使用数字对象NSNumber?这是因为很多类(如NSArray)都要求使用对象,而int不是对象。NSNumber就是数字对象,我们可以使用NSNumber对象来创建和初始化不同类型的数字对象。如:[cpp] view plaincopy#import NS
2015-04-07 10:19:33 582
转载 UITapGestureRecognizer手势识别(双击、捏、旋转、拖动、划动、长按)
首先新建一个基于Sigle view Application的项目,名为GestureTest;我的项目结构如下:往viewController.xib文件里拖动一个imageView,并使覆盖整个屏幕,改动属性为:viewController.h文件: [cpp]viewplaincopy 1. #i
2015-04-01 09:58:44 1163
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人